Group Therapy is utilized by drug treatment centers like AA - Alcoholics Anonymous - Broadway to provide the recovering drug addict with a platform to talk about their feelings and experiences. It also provides for an opportunity to learn from other addicts who have successfully overcome their addiction.
Group Therapy is employed in lectures, seminars, or discussion groups (the latter two are typically conducted as “therapy groups”). It is recommended that all group members be recovering addicts for this type of therapy to work (though it does not exclude others with lived experience).

Scottsbluff, Nebraska Addiction Information
Despite a total population of slightly less than 2 million residents, methamphetamines are one of the most commonly abused illicit substances in the state. Alcohol abuse is so common that a news article once referred to Nebraska as "America's 9th drunkest state". Although opioid abuse rates in Nebraska are not as high as those in other states, opioids are still involved in most overdoses.
The drug addiction problem in Scottsbluff, Nebraska, is significant. Heroin was involved in 147 of the 537 opioid-related deaths in 2016. In 2017, there were 835 admissions to publicly funded treatment facilities for substance abuse in Nebraska. The most common addiction treatment facilities in Scottsbluff, Nebraska, are inpatient rehabs, outpatient rehabs, and 12-step programs.
